Be open about any issues that arise in a timely manner. Unlike the old leaders who covered up problems, the great leaders of today are more upfront in their communication. Are you wondering why? Communication is more important in today’s world. The news will likely leak out somehow anyway. So, why not try to control the message that’s going out there instead of trying to react to it? Being a true leader means you are on top of that message.
Honesty is crucial for a leader. If your team doesn’t trust you, they won’t work well for you either. As you work to develop your leadership skills, attempt to always set a precedent of honesty and trustworthiness. People will respect you in a leadership role if they know you’re reliable and trustworthy.
Tenacity is a key characteristic of a good leader. When things go wrong, your team will look to you on how they should react. You should focus on being successful even when things go wrong. When you show tenacity, your team will be motivated to reach their goals.

A good leader listens to their employees about everything. They usually have lots of helpful ideas. Never hesitate to talk to your employees and get their opinions. Acknowledge the issues that are there and try figuring out a resolution that allows employees to know you’re to be trusted.
When you’re trying to be a good leader, remember your morals. Only make decisions you can live with. If you think that a decision will upset you, avoid going down that path. Even if others would make the decision anyway, you have to do what feels right to you.
Always be impeccable with your word. A good leader always keeps his promises. If, for some reason, that is not possible, tell others the reason why. Welching on promises and changing plans for no apparent reason will gain you no respect.
You should be a good example to the people that work for you. You should not expect your title to speak for itself. You will need to set the example for things like a good attitude and timeliness. Hypocrites are not respected. You will get the respect of your team when you show that you deserve their respect.
